核心概念界定
演示文稿控件,通常指的是在演示文稿制作软件中,用于增强幻灯片交互性和功能性的可操作对象。这些对象并非简单的静态图形或文字,而是具备特定属性、能够响应操作指令的程序化组件。它们的存在,将幻灯片从单向的信息展示载体,转变为能够实现用户输入、数据动态更新、多媒体控制等复杂行为的交互平台。 主要功能角色 控件在演示文稿中扮演着多重角色。其基础功能是实现用户与幻灯片内容的互动,例如通过按钮跳转到指定页面,或者利用复选框让观众进行选择。更进一步,控件能够连接外部数据源,实现图表数据的实时刷新,或嵌入网页、视频等外部资源,丰富演示内容的维度。在一些高级应用场景中,控件甚至可以作为简易的程序界面,运行脚本代码,完成复杂的逻辑判断和计算任务。 常见类型划分 常见的控件可依据其交互形式分为几个大类。一类是命令型控件,如按钮,主要作用是触发一个预设动作。另一类是选择型控件,包括单选按钮、复选框和列表框,用于提供有限的选项供用户挑选。还有一类是输入型控件,如文本框和数值调节钮,允许用户自由输入文本或数字信息。此外,用于显示数据或进度的条形图控件、滚动条控件等也属于常用范畴。 应用价值意义 控件的应用极大地提升了演示文稿的专业性和表现力。在教育领域,可以制作交互式课件;在商业报告中,能够动态展示数据分析结果;在产品介绍中,可构建模拟操作界面。它打破了传统线性演示的局限,使演讲者能够根据现场情况灵活调整内容流向,有效吸引观众注意力,促进信息的高效传递与接收。控件体系的深入剖析
演示文稿控件体系是一个集成了用户界面元素与后台逻辑的综合性功能框架。它本质上是一系列预定义的、可编程的对象模型,这些对象被嵌入到幻灯片中,赋予了静态页面以动态响应能力。该体系的核心在于将软件开发的交互理念引入到演示文档创作中,使得非专业开发人员也能通过可视化的方式,为幻灯片注入智能交互行为。控件的运作依赖于宿主应用程序提供的运行时环境,通过事件驱动机制,响应用户的点击、输入等操作,并执行与之关联的宏指令或脚本,从而实现复杂的交互流程。 控件类别的详细展开 控件家族可以根据其功能特性和使用场景进行更为细致的划分。首先是基础操作控件,这类控件直接完成某项明确指令。命令按钮是最典型的代表,其外观可自定义,并关联一个宏,点击即执行。标签控件则用于显示静态文本提示信息。图像控件专门用于动态加载或切换图片。其次是数据输入与选择控件,它们负责收集用户信息。文本框允许输入单行或多行自由文本。组合框下拉提供预设选项列表,兼具输入和选择功能。数值调节钮通过点击微小箭头来递增或递减数值。再次是信息显示与状态控件,如进度条,以图形化方式直观展示任务完成进度或数值比例。滚动条可用于调节某一范围内的数值,或滚动查看超出显示区域的内容。最后是容器与高级控件,例如框架控件,能将一组相关控件视觉上组织在一起,常用于单选按钮的分组。还有一些软件支持插入复杂的日历控件、网页浏览器控件等,极大扩展了演示文稿的能力边界。 属性与事件的协同机制 每个控件都拥有一系列属性,这些属性决定了控件的外观、状态和行为。例如,名称属性是控件在程序中的唯一标识;标题属性是显示在控件上的文字;前景色、背景色、字体等属性控制其视觉样式;是否可见、是否可用等属性则控制其交互状态。用户可以在设计时通过属性窗口调整这些参数。更重要的是事件机制,它是交互的灵魂。当用户对控件进行操作时,如鼠标单击、鼠标移动、文本内容改变等,就会触发相应的事件。创作者可以为这些事件编写处理代码(如VBA宏),指定当事件发生时要执行的具体操作,例如跳转幻灯片、计算数据、显示消息等。属性与事件的协同,构成了控件响应并处理用户交互的完整闭环。 实际应用场景的深度挖掘 控件的应用场景远超基础互动。在教学培训领域,可以制作知识问答系统:利用单选按钮组呈现题目选项,提交按钮触发判断逻辑,标签控件显示得分和反馈。还可以创建模拟实验界面,通过调节钮控制参数,实时观察图表变化。在商业分析与决策支持方面,控件威力巨大。可以构建动态仪表盘:将幻灯片链接至外部数据库或电子表格,使用组合框选择不同产品或多组数据,相应的图表和关键指标会自动更新,便于进行假设分析和对比演示。在产品原型与软件演示中,利用一系列文本框、按钮和图像控件,可以快速搭建起软件界面的模拟原型,生动展示操作流程,而无需启动实际开发环境。在自动化报告生成中,结合宏脚本,控件可以自动从多个数据源提取信息,格式化后填充到报告模板的指定位置,大大提高效率。 设计与使用的高级策略 有效运用控件需要遵循一定的设计原则。首先是一致性原则,同一演示文稿中同类控件的样式、大小、行为应保持一致,降低用户的学习成本。其次是直观性原则,控件的功能应通过其外观和标签清晰传达,避免让用户猜测。再者是反馈性原则,任何用户操作都应有明确的视觉或听觉反馈,例如按钮按下时的凹陷效果、操作完成后的提示信息等。在技术层面,需要注意控件的布局与对齐,保持界面整洁;对于复杂的交互流程,应进行充分的逻辑测试,确保所有分支情况都能正确处理。此外,考虑到不同版本软件或播放环境的兼容性,应尽量避免使用过于前沿或依赖特定插件的控件,以保证演示的通用性和稳定性。 未来发展趋势展望 随着演示软件技术的演进,控件的功能与形态也在不断发展。未来,我们可能会看到更多与云端服务集成的控件,能够直接调用在线数据和处理能力。人工智能技术的融入,可能催生智能推荐控件,根据演示内容或观众反馈动态调整所呈现的信息。触控和手势操作的普及,将要求控件更好地支持多点触控事件。此外,在虚拟现实或增强现实演示场景中,三维空间内的交互控件也将成为一个新的探索方向。控件将继续作为连接静态信息与动态交互的关键桥梁,推动演示文稿向更智能、更沉浸、更个性化的方向进化。
239人看过